PM Devine Scheme- Key Facts

In Union Budget 2022-23, a new “PM-DevINE scheme” was proposed by Finance Minister Nirmala Sitharaman.

What is PM-DevINE scheme?

  • Government announced PM-DevINE scheme, with an initial allotment of Rs 1,500 crore.
  • It stands for “Prime Minister’s Development Initiative for North-East”.
  • The scheme aims to fund infrastructure and need-based social development, including one-of-a-kind ‘Bamboo Link Roads’ in Mizoram.

Bamboo Link Roads

Bamboo Link Roads will be constructed in Mizoram, under the PM-DevINE scheme. These roads will help in transporting bamboo from forests. It will also help in management of paediatric and adult hematolymphoid (head and neck) cancers in north-east region.

How Mizoram will gain?

Mizoram will gain the maximum with the launch of two projects:

  1. Pilot project for construction of bamboo link road. Roads will be constructed at different locations in several districts of the state at a tentative cost of Rs 100 crore.
  2. Construction of Aizawl By-pass for Rs 500 crore, on western side.

Who will implement the PM-DevINE scheme?

The PM-DevINE scheme will be implemented through North Eastern Council (NEC). However, this scheme is not a substitute for existing central or state schemes.
